Output 5c63d609a17b5ec77e03b1307fa8c51cb1d9f6701d021776f9b80bb17316bfb4:0

value
1438100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 512c70ff27a26dd84b3782135fc655469d282df1 OP_EQUALVERIFY OP_CHECKSIG
address
18QCyP4h7K4sEtZVbGLFsDYFnsaALzrBNb
transaction
5c63d609a17b5ec77e03b1307fa8c51cb1d9f6701d021776f9b80bb17316bfb4
spent
true